Police: Former Teacher Offered Drugged Children For Sex
Posted: 6:05 am EST February 3, 2009Updated: 8:13 am EST February 3, 2009
MOBILE, Ala. -- A federal grand jury in Mobile has indicted former teacher Melissa B. Gray of Chickasaw on child pornography charges. She's accused by police of drugging two young children in her house so a man from Florida could molest them. Investigators charged Milton, Fla., resident Jonathan Daniel Bervig before the children were molested. The indictment Monday charges Gray with possession and distribution of child pornography, but does not mention the drugging allegations. Conviction on the most serious charge, receipt and distribution of child pornography, would trigger a mandatory minimum sentence of five years in prison. The maximum penalty is 20 years.
